Adding Text in HUD and it's Slanted & Shifting?

Archive: 8 posts


Adding instructional Text in HUD and it appears off/ slanted like it's running downhill. Can't figure out what would cause this. Any Help would be appreciated.

About to publish my Pocket Tank but don't want the Text to look this way.

The odd thing is it seems to cahnge with each playthrough even if I tweak nothing.

Unfortunately Maxx, it's the default in the game. One playthrough it'll be spot on level, next, at a jaunty slant.....it's supposed to look slightly 'off' to complement the game. I agree it's infuriating, my Murder Mystery (https://karting.lbp.me/v/t61a) level utilises a lot of text and the only thing I found was if you make the text slightly smaller it's a little less noticeable, say at 0.7 or 0.8, the game tends not to mess about with the angle of the text so much but does consistently shift it, albeit again slightly less. Just my experience, hope it helps.

Your other option is to use 'Magic Mouth' and subtitles, leave the Voice off, uses a lot of thermo though.

Are you destroying the logic? You don't need to do that if the control text is to be repeated, just use transmitters and hud tweak will happen every time the button is pressed. Or alternatively just put a counter on the button press so say after 5 times the player won't be told how to do that control anymore.
